if_ath raw 802.11 packet injection patch when in monitor mode

I think it would be useful to have 802.11 packet injection support in the
mainstream driver.  This would allow people, amongst other things, to run
user-land access points and clients.  Below is a crude patch for doing so.  The
only problem is that ACKs are not sent in time.  I know a fix, but it's a bit of
a hack and a better solution is needed.  I've tried contacting Sam but failed
[e-mail bounced].  Hopefully he will see this, and if he's interested, I could
make the patch better.
